/*! \brief Returns the next event in the stream.
At the end of the stream \c 0 is returned and \c *_buffer is set to \c NULL.
For events that don't have data associated with them, \c *_buffer will still
be non-NULL, even if dereferencing that address is not allowed.
\param _event Pointer to a pre-allocated location where the event ID shall
be stored.
\param _cpu Pointer to a pre-allocated location where the CPU index shall
be stored.
\param _buffer Pointer to a pre-allocated location where the pointer to the
event data shall be stored.
\return A negative error code in case an error occurred while trying to read
the info, the size of the data associated with the event otherwise.
*/
